python pandas读取csv、excel文件乱码

news/2025/1/25 7:56:23/

下载了一个csv表格,pandas读取了,打出来的是乱码。

df = pd.read_csv('11.csv')
df.head()

在这里插入图片描述
想着转换为Excel格式看看,是否就好了。就用wps打开,并另存为 .xls结尾的excel文件,使用还是乱码。

应该是编码问题,但是不知道咋解决,在读取时,设置为utf-8也没用。

就想到用记事本软件打开看看是啥格式。用sublime打开那个csv,按ctrl+S(保存该文件),在sublime下方出现了一条提示,看到了这个文件的格式,是utf-16.
在这里插入图片描述

然后加上编码就可以读取了。虽然这个是csv文件,但是看到只有一列,值中间还有、

df = pd.read_csv('11.csv', encoding='utf16', sep='\t')
df.head()

http://www.ppmy.cn/news/804979.html

相关文章

【解决方案】PDF文字复制后乱码

全程使用Adobe Acrobat Pro DC解决。 首先大家可以参考一下这篇文章:如何解决pdf里的文字复制出来是乱码的问题? - 知乎 有两个解决方案,一个是安装相应字体,另一个是将PDF转为图片版PDF,然后OCR识别。 本人是第二种情…

数据库导入乱码原因和一些解决方案

数据库导入的时候乱码。分成两种: 全部乱码、中文乱码。 先说中文乱码: 通常情况下,26个英文字符、数字在所有转码的时候都是通用的。但是在使用不支持中文或者支持中文不完善的编码(比如mysql的UTF8)的时候会出现中文…

csv文件乱码或者科学计数问题解决方法

一、新建一个表格 全选 右键 设置单元格格式,将表格格式全部设置程文本二、点击数据导入数据,直接打开数据文件,选择数据源, 找到你的csv文件打开 三、点击下一步 四、选择分隔符号, 点击下一步 五、选择科学计数法显…

解决jacob用wps将word转html的时候个别生僻字乱码的问题

原创文章,转载请注明出处 用jacob将wps转html的时候,Java读入转后的html,发现有个别生僻字出现乱码, 解决方法: 因为WPS默认转成html是gb2312编码的,而gb2312不支持一些生僻字,所以会出现乱码…

geoserver 中文标注显示乱码问题

用udig工具拷贝下来的xml文件,在geoserver 上的注记显示乱码。 在网上找了好久,教程大多是将工作空间和style 文件的编码改为gbk,没用。 经过多方查找,发现是geoserver 服务器上没有安装中文字体,如图,这是…

PPT乱码如何解决?

PPT乱码如何解决? 如下图: 然后在WPS的搜索框里搜索字体,然后随意选择一种字体,确定即可。 效果如下: 谢谢大家!!

乱码html文档怎么恢复,乱码word文档怎么恢复

所有Word文档(WPS)都变成乱码,怎么复原? 如题,WPS 中的全部W文档都分成很多部分,每一部分都有乱码,以前没有过具体操作步骤如下: 一、找到一个已经是乱码的文档,可以看文档里面汉字都是乱码。 二、先打开文件扩展名&a…

CSV格式文件中文乱码问题解决

逗号分隔值(Comma-Separated Values,CSV,有时也称为字符分隔值,因为分隔字符也可以不是逗号),其文件以纯文本形式存储表格数据(数字和文本)。纯文本意味着该文件是一个字符序列&…